2. Spellbook
Spellbook is the top choice for small firms that spend most of their time in contracts. It integrates directly into Microsoft Word, acting as an AI associate that reviews and drafts clauses in real-time.
Key Features:
- Real-time Redlining: Suggests edits and catches missing clauses as you type.
- Risk Detection: Identifies aggressive or non-standard language in incoming contracts.
- Small Firm Pricing: Offers accessible tiers for solo and boutique practices.
3. Smokeball
Smokeball combines practice management with heavy document automation, making it ideal for high-volume small firms (e.g., family law, real estate, personal injury).
Key Features:
- AI Document Automation: Populates complex legal forms using your client data automatically.
- Automatic Time Tracking: Ensures every minute spent on a case is recorded without manual entry.
- Matter Management: Keeps all case details organized in a single, AI-searchable hub.
